Q: Is 1,219,632 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,219,632 is a composite number.

Why is 1,219,632 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,219,632 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 16 24 48 25,409 50,818 76,227 101,636 152,454 203,272 304,908 406,544 609,816 and 1,219,632, with no remainder.

Since 1,219,632 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,219,632, it is a composite number.
